THE RAGLAN COUNTY.

RATES AND EXPENDITURE. [I)Y TELEGRAPH.—OWN CORIIRBPONIIENT. | HAMILTON. Wednesday. For tho year ending March 31, 1926, the total of all European rates struck by the Raglan County Council amounted to £24,057, and of this £23,783 has been collected, leaving £274 outstanding. This represents a collection of approximately 99 per cent, of the total rates. During tho past year £49,000 has been expended on various county roads, mostly in metalling,- and somcv'.W.OOO cubic yards of metal have been quawied, delivered, and spread on various rpa#s during that period, a Record expenditure for any one year in the county.
